<p style="font-size:25px"><strong>Woodstown (5-0) vs Woodbury (5-1)</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>The undefeated Woodstown will take on high- powered Woodbury on Saturday morning. Woodstown is led by (Jr,RB) [player_tooltip player_id='220066' first='James' last='Hill'] who is approaching is 1,000 yard mark of the season. The Wolverines have an outstanding offensive line that can play at the D-1 level. Woodbury will have their hands full up front but it will be a battle. On the other hand, Woodbury is capable in handing Woodstown their first loss of the season. Offensively, Woodbury has a balanced attack led by (Sr, QB) [player_tooltip player_id='214415' first='Bryan' last='Johnson'] who has thrown for over 1,000 yards so far with 13 TD's and one INT. On the ground, (Jr, RB) [player_tooltip player_id='172488' first='Anthony' last='Reagan'] Jr tacked on 5 TD's on the ground this year. Look for him to get going as well. Overall, this will be an interesting match up to see.</p>

<p style="font-size:25px"><strong>Vineland (2-3) vs Holy Spirit (5-1)</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Vineland is looking to bounce back after a tough loss to Washington Township. The Fighting Clan are a tough team that fight to the end but a few costly mistakes made the difference in the outcome. (SO, QB) [player_tooltip player_id='1031726' first='Dan' last='Russo'] leads Vineland in both passing and rushing yards. He is the focal point of this offense. Defensively, (So, DB) Zha' Vian Diaz has been a difference maker in the secondary picking off two passes so far. On the other hand, Holy Spirit is a notorious powerhouse in South Jersey with college level talent on both sides of the ball. (Sr, QB) Sean Burns leads the Spartans under center throwing for 1,500 yards , 14 TD's and 6 INT's so far this season. Holy Spirit will look to keep Vineland on their toes to come away with the victory. </p>

<p style="font-size:25px"><strong>Millville (3-2) vs Shawnee (3-3)</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Millville is coming off a tough loss last week to Lenape. Best believe the Thunderbolts will not take this game lightly and look to bounce back with a win. (So, WR) 4- star prospect Lotzier Brooks is having a impressive season hauling in 17 catches for 302 yards and 4 TD's. Defensively, he picked off two passes. Millville will look to use their speed to come away with a win. Meanwhile, Shawnee is a very disciplined team that makes few mistakes. (Jr, QB) Joe Papa leads the team in both passing and rushing yards. This battle will come down to the team that makes the fewest mistakes. </p>

<p style="font-size:25px"><strong>Delsea (5-0) vs Cedar Creek (2-4)</strong></p>
<!-- /wp:paragraph -->
<!-- wp:paragraph -->
<p>Delsea Crusaders will look to remain undefeated to take on Cedar Creek. Delsea has a fantastic run game that has worked for generations. They are a team that sticks to the script and executes. Their offense consists of a three headed monster led by (Sr, RB) [player_tooltip player_id='183488' first='Jared' last='Schoppe'] who leads the team with 6 TD's. He his a hard nosed runner that will find the endzone. Cedar Creek will look to crowd the line of scrimmage to end their undefeated season. Although, Cedar Creek has a losing record they are a team that plays better than their shows. </p>
